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 9 and 8 is 72
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 72 - For the 1st fraction, since 9 × 8 = 72,
4/9 = 4 × 8/9 × 8 = 32/72 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 9 = 72,
14/8 = 14 × 9/8 × 9 = 126/72 - Add the two like fractions:
32/72 + 126/72 = 32 + 126/72 = 158/72 - 158/72 simplified gives 79/36
- So, 4/9 + 14/8 = 79/36
